I had the same issues when I started vaping. I switched from high PG content juice to juices that were higher in VG.
within days my lips were back to normal and I haven't had any issues since. Try using higher VG and see if this helps.

When I got the Protank 3 had to switch out the metal tip after a few days. Never liked it to begin with... Plastic not only has a better feel but it will not transfer that heat to your lips and dry them like a metal tip does. My PT3 heats up A LOT with how I vape.
